[It would sputter anytime I would step on the gas, or anything above 2K RPMs as long as I was very light on the gas it was pretty much ok, but not always.]

Ignition problems can also give those symptoms, as Pass the J has suggested. As the throttle is opened and the pressure increases in the cylinder the effective spark plug gap increases----hence light on the gas does not break down the ignition fault.

The old Champion spark plug tester was connected to an air supply to increase the pressure and test for breakdown.
